MOS 68U, EAR, NOSE AND THROAT SPECIALIST

Hearing Specialist

  • Prior to mobilization, I took the initiative to attend a Hearing Conservation Technician course and obtained certification. This enabled me to provide comprehensive hearing assessments, patient education, and counseling.

Otolaryngology Service NCOIC

  • In a joint service environment, my Military bearing and confidence make me sought after by other services to assist with their Army personnel for the Department of Surgery.
  • I have maintained a longstanding relationship with the reserve center, successfully integrating two-week rotations by reservists during significant staff shortages.

Intellect

  • MEDCOM CSM has sought my expertise based on civilian educational research regarding Military Medics.
  • Others recognize my innovative ideas in educating Audiology providers Army-wide about the capabilities of 68U as physician extenders.
  • I completed Human Resources management training for supervisors to enhance their ability to effectively manage civilian staff.

Leads

  • I have expert knowledge in high-level Infection Control for clinical scopes. The SOPs and guidance I provided played a key role in the successful Joint Commission Survey.
  • In the month of January alone, I instructed over 250 lower enlisted personnel through four Soldier development program courses.
  • During the month of January, I also instructed over 200 NCOs through four NCO development program courses.

Develops

  • I facilitated multiple-day MRT classes, significantly increasing Troop Command’s FY16 compliance by training over 300 Officers, NCOs, and enlisted personnel.
  • As part of the 68U program, I instructed two Phase II training iterations totaling 14 weeks at WRNMMC.

Achieves

  • During a phase II training program audit for the 68U program at WRNMMC, I earned an excellence rating, securing three more years of accreditation.
  • I led a successful humanitarian aid mission in Honduras as the Senior Enlisted, overseeing and participating in 44 surgeries.
  • As the Service Training NCOIC, my proactive reporting of training delinquencies resulted in a consistent completion rate of 90% or higher for FY16.
